Excellence in Human Capital: Elevating Your Business Impact

A highly interactive half-day of learning, candid conversations and meaningful connections created exclusively for Human Capital/Talent leaders in the alternative investment industry.

The Program

Built for the next generation of Human Capital leaders.

Designed for HR professionals with approximately 10–15 years of experience, Excellence in Human Capital: Elevating Your Business Impact brings together leaders across the alternative investment industry to exchange ideas with experienced practitioners and one another.

Through candid conversation, practical learning and shared experience, participants will gain new perspectives, useful tools and meaningful professional connections.

  3. 8:45 – 9:45 AM

    Session 1 — Road to CHRO

    What does it really take to make the leap to trusted Human Capital executive with that coveted “seat at the table”? Today’s CHRO is a sought after participant in the conversations that shape firm strategy, set business priorities and navigate a fund’s most consequential decisions.

    Our panel will share the experiences and capabilities that shaped their paths, including some of the less obvious lessons they learned along the way.

  5. 10:00 – 11:00 AM

    Session 2 — Communicating with Influence

    An interactive session on the communication strategies that separate trusted Human Capital leaders from functional experts. Leave with practical tools to strengthen executive presence, communicate more effectively with senior stakeholders and increase your influence across the organization.
